TEMPORARY SPEED RESTRICTION -VARIOUS ROADS, HART & RUSHMOOR

N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that Hampshire County Council intends to make an order under S.14 of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984, to allow works to be carried out on or near the road.

ROADS SUBJECT TO SPEED RESTRICTION:

  • Farnborough Road - 30mph - from the point it meets Alison's Road for a distance of approximately 700m north east and 400m south west.

  • Alison's Road - 30mph - from the point it meets Farnborough Road for approximately 110m south east.

  • Clubhouse Road - 30mph - from the point it meets Farnborough Road for approximately 70m north west.

  • Fleet Road - 30/40mph - from the roundabout junction with Old Ively Road/Ively Road/Norris Hill Road for approximately 75m south east.

  • Old Ively Road - 30/40mph - from the roundabout junction with Ively Road/Norris Hill Road/Fleet Road for approximately 75m north east.

  • Ively Road - 30/40mph - from the roundabout junction with Old Ively Road/Norris Hill Road/Fleet Road for approximately 75m north.

  • Norris Hill Road - 30/40mph - from the roundabout junction with Old Ively Road/Fleet Road/Ively Road for approximately 200m south west.

DURATION OF ORDER: from 22nd September 2025 for a period of 6 months or until completion of the works whichever is sooner. (Notwithstanding, it is expected that the speed limit will be required for no longer than 4 days, working between the hours of 20:00 22/09/2025 and 19:00 24/09/2025).

The speed restriction has been granted by Hampshire County Council to facilitate works for Fibrewave Installation Ltd to carry out cabling works. If there are any queries or enquires regarding this Order, please contact: info@fibrewave.uk

Fibrewave Installation Ltd will provide reasonable facilities to allow access to adjacent premises and provide notice to those directly affected while the work is being carried out.
